Choosing a Power Supply (Stereo ace)#

This topic contains information to help you choose a suitable power supply for Stereo ace cameras.

First of all, the power supply must be capable of supplying at least 1.5 A DC at 24 VDC. Another aspect to consider is the pulsed current draw pattern of the camera.

The following figure illustrates the current pattern for a camera operating with 5 ms exposure time and 5.5 fps. Actual current patterns depend on the exposure time and the frame rate.

Current Pattern of the Stereo ace Camera

This current pattern can be challenging for some low-end, low-cost AC/DC power supplies. This may lead to unstable operation of these power supplies. Ask your power supply vendor for support when in doubt whether a specific model is suitable for this mode of operation.

Examples of suitable power supplies:

  • Globtek GT-46600-6024-T3
  • Mean Well GSM60A24
  • Delta MDS-060AAS24 B
  • PULS ML60.241
